Position Purpose

Cumberland University Fine Arts program is seeking applicants demonstrating successful and active professional practice, knowledge of contemporary art and theory, and excellence in the teaching of painting/drawing, art history, and 2D processes at an undergraduate level. This position will enhance program strength, course offerings, and student opportunities in the program under the supervision of the program director. Successful candidate will show ability to design and assess curriculum plans that foster rigorous student learning and engagement while enhancing the necessary skills required in adult learners in the field of art and design.

Knowledge, Skills And AbilitiesMust be able to communicate well with students and other faculty membersDemonstrate a strong understanding of concepts in art and fundamentals of designBe proficient in a wide range of media and techniquesEngage in class and student assessment while maintaining all necessary paperwork and records based on Program Director requirementsCollaborate with colleagues in both program and field advancement activities such as creative and/or scholarly involvementExperience in supervising facilities and students in a 2D environmentEvidence of high level of personal agency and initiativeDemonstrate organizational skills for curriculum management and program design including analysis of data for continuous improvementPossess ability to contribute positively to a dynamic setting with collaborative faculty

ExperienceTwo or more years teaching experience in Art, Drawing, Painting, or other 2D processesDocumentation of successful experience as an undergraduate professor or post-secondary teacher and preferable to have leadership experiences and displayed work in the fieldEvidence of successful career in related fieldExperience and network in the Middle Tennessee region preferred but not necessary
